Jan Bull (1927-1985) was a Norwegian author and theater instructor. Born in Paris, he was son of the Norwegian poet Olaf Bull.[1]

Bibliography

  • 13 poetry – poetry (1957).
  • Marianne – (1959)
  • Sommerfuglene (1960)
  • Den siste fuglen – poetry (1961)
  • Sodoma – poetry (1964)
  • En vanligvis godt underrettet kilde – poetry (1967)
  • Masker – poetry (1976)
  • Døden ville lese Dickens – novel (1981)

Awards

1981– Riksmål Society Literature Prize
